Greys Road is in Woodthorpe, Nottingham and in Gedling district. NG5 4GU is located in the Woodthorpe elect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Gedling.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Safety

Is Greys Road d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Greys Road was 20.2 per 1,000 residents, which is 84.2% lower than the Ernehale average. The most reported crime type was Drugs.

Greys Road has the 14th highest crime rate of 32 local areas in Ernehale and the 96th lowest crime rate of 385 local areas in Gedling .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 2.9 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-70.9%.

Employment

NG5 4GU area has a high level of entrepreneurship. Only 16% of streets have higher percent of entrepreneur residents. 13% of population in this area is self-employed, while the average in the UK is 9.7%. High number of entrepreneurs usually leads to relatively high economic growth, higher paid jobs and better quality of life in the area.

NG5 4GU area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 1%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
